All About BSc(Bachelor of Science) in India
BSc or Bachelor of Science could be a 3-year undergraduate course for college students who wish to form a career in science and research.
The BSc full form is Bachelor of Science which has been derived from the Latin term, Baccalaureus Scientiae.
BSc degree may be a foundation course, providing theoretical and practical knowledge of common BSc subjects like Mathematics, Physics, Zoology, Chemistry, Botany, etc.
Major BSc Specializations include engineering science, IT, Nursing, Agriculture, Biotechnology, Nautical Science, Physics, Chemistry, etc.
The minimum eligibility for studying BSc could be a minimum aggregate of 50-60% in school XII, but within the event of elite colleges like Miranda House and Hindu College, a minimum of 90% is required (based on the bring to an end list). BSc are often pursued either full-time or part-time and is provided by many leading universities such University of Delhi, Aligarh Muslim University, 
University of Calcutta, and others. Distance education is additionally provided by IGNOU, Sikkim Manipal University among others.

What is the BSc Admission Process?
The BSc admission process usually takes place on the premise of merit. But some colleges take admission through entrances like IAT IISER, OUAT, NEST, and plenty of others.
Merit-based: Top colleges like Miranda House, Hindu College, etc take admission supported marks obtained in school XII, also as on the premise of their cut-off lists. Entrance-based: Some universities like Aligarh Muslim University, IISER, Orissa University Agriculture and Technology, etc. takes admission through entrance exams. What is the Eligibility Criteria for Studying BSc?
In order to check BSc, the scholars should meet the below-mentioned eligibility criteria:
The basic eligibility is to own 50-60% at school XII from any recognized board.
The students must have core subjects like Maths, Physics, Chemistry, and Biology in their Higher Secondary level.
The regulation to require admission in BSc courses is minimum or above 18 years.
In elite colleges like St. Stephen’s, Loyola College, and more, the cutoff is over 93-95%.
BSc eligibility criteria may vary looking on the faculty chosen and therefore the candidate must meet all the factors to urge admission in top colleges offering BSc.

Why Opting B.Sc. and Tips to Prepare for B.Sc. ?
What are BSc Entrance Exams Preparation Tips to Follow?
Following are the tips that will help you crack the BSc Entrance Exams.
More time and practice should be given to English and General Aptitude as well, apart from Physics, Maths, Chemistry or Biology. 
Solve as many questions and model papers as you can to get a better idea about the exam pattern. It is advisable to time your test to create a real exam environment. In this way, a student can perform better on the actual date of the exam.
Check the syllabus of the exam and then start preparing accordingly so that you don’t miss out on any topic.
Take ample rest the night before the exam, and don’t cram on the day of the exam.
You can secure a place in a good college/institute if Class XII scores are exceptional. It is advised to score above 90%. The higher the scores, the better are the chances of admission in an elite college.
Keep a track of eligibility, course cut-off, application process, application deadline, application fee and other updates in newspapers, official websites, educational magazines, etc.
Keep yourself updated with current affairs as this will help you in clearing various entrance exams.
Entrance examination preparation should be started a year before for best results.
BSc: Key Highlights
BSc is a 3 year Undergraduate course that can be pursued by students with science streams in their 10+2.
The minimum eligibility is to have 50% in higher secondary level from a recognized board.
Admission to this course is offered on a merit basis mostly, but few universities also conduct entrances like BHU UET, NEST 2020, NMIMS-NPAT, etc.
BSc courses revolve around various aspects of science, imparting both theoretical and practical knowledge on the fields of Mathematics, Physics, Zoology, Chemistry, Botany, etc.
IGNOU is one of the top universities to offer this course in distance mode.
Specializations of this course are available in the subjects like  Nautical Science, Physics, Chemistry, Nursing, Agriculture,etc.
BSc degree holders are open to work in industries like Pharmaceutical industry, Food industry, Research labs, Technical consultancy firms, Schools, etc.
The job roles available for these candidates are Project/Research Assistant, Junior Scientist, Drug Safety Associate, Clinical Research Associate, Executive, Lecturer, Teacher, Statistician, Counsellor, Consultant, etc
The average annual salary offered to BSc aspirants is INR 2-5 LPA.
Some of the top recruiters of this field are Tata Consultancy Services Limited, Wipro Technologies Ltd., Accenture Technology Solutions, IBM India Private Limited, Internal Business Machines [IBM] Corp, etc.

Is BSc Distance Education Available in India?
BSc or Bachelor of Science is a 3 to 6 years degree course provided by colleges. Distance programs can be provided by colleges that provide normal degrees. BSc Distance Education colleges include IGNOU, Jaipur National University and others and the average tuition fee is INR 13000 to INR 17000.
What is BSc Distance Eligibility?
The eligibility criteria for BSc Distance Education differs from college to college. The common eligibility criteria that is followed by everyone is mentioned below:
The student must pass 10+2 Boards Examination
Getting more than 55% ensures a good college education.
BSc Distance Education does not have age limit
